摘要:本文主要讨论比特币为何交易如此缓慢的原因,并给出解决办法。随着加密货币市场的不断扩大,比特币已成为最受欢迎的数字货币之一,但其交易速度却常常受限,这一问题一直困扰着比特币领域的业内人士和投资者。
一、比特币交易机制的缺陷
比特币本身采用的是一种名为“区块链”的技术,该技术是用于存储和传输信息的分布式数据库,区块链是由一系列块组成的,每个块中包含了若干个交易的信息,并记录了前一个块的哈希值,这种连接形成了一个不可篡改的交易账本,按照一定的算法生成一个链式结构,在这个结构中,每个块都被称为一个“区块”,所有区块构成了一个“区块链”。
在比特币交易系统中,网络节点会通过计算哈希值的方式,将新增的交易打包成区块添加到链的尾部,并生成了一个新块的哈希值,这个哈希值和上一个区块的哈希值构成了新块的标识符,新块就被添加到区块链上,交易就完成了。但是这种机制所带来的弊端是,每个区块的大小有限,每秒只能记录7笔左右的交易,这个交易速度显然无法满足正常交易的需求。
因此,比特币交易机制的缺陷是比特币交易速度缓慢、交易处理能力低,导致交易过程时间持续拉长,同时也导致交易费用的增加。
二、比特币网络拥堵
比特币网络的快速发展和用户增长导致了交易瓶颈,早期的比特币网络只有很少的用户参与,其可扩展性显得十分好,在此情况下,交易速度和交易费用都是比较低的。但是,由于区块链数据库的性质是去中心化的,任何人都可以任意增加新的交易,从而导致比特币网络日益拥堵。
网络拥堵主要表现在两个方面:第一,随着交易越来越多,加入区块链的交易数量也越来越大,节点被锁住并不能立刻处理这些新的交易。第二,大量的比特币矿工试图从交易中获取一个利润,他们通过提高自己的交易手续费来获取加入区块链的机会。由于网络中仅有一定数量的交易可进入每个新块,因此有的矿工可能会被排除于竞争之外并且无法参与竞争,这将导致交易和交易费用的增加。
三、交易费用过高
由于比特币交易处理速度较低,用户代价通常很高。交易需要的手续费是由交易发起者设定的,通常被矿工看作交易优先级的重要因素。用户需要在抢占交易计算力的竞争中给出更高的交易费用,这个费用越高,交易就越快地被矿工放入下一个区块中。如果费用太低,交易将被卡在网络的其它前端中,进而经历长的等待时间。
由于比特币交易费是由用户以市场方式自主设置,所以法定的费率是并不存在的。因此,一个竞争激烈的市场将会导致用户在提高自身竞争力的同时也增大了手续费的支付额度,交易费用过高正是导致用户对比特币不满,并转向其他加密货币的主要原因之一。
四、解决方案-隔离见证(SegWit)
隔离见证是比特币的一项升级功能,旨在缓解比特币交易拥堵和降低交易费用。其本质上是修改了区块链网络协议,把交易签名(Signature)从散块中分离出来。改变了原来将交易签名作为一部分交易数据块一并打包入区块的做法,把交易签名的数据放到每个区块的尾部,这就缩短了交易的数据体积,这很好地解决了区块链瓶颈问题。
通过对比出块时间的影响,隔离见证启动后,维持在每秒7笔交易量的风险大为降低,单个交易费用大有降低趋势。这既提高了用户体验,又会减少网络拥塞,进而以更低的成本实现交易并提高整体安全性。
五、总结:
比特币网络的快速发展和用户增长导致了交易瓶颈,交易速度缓慢、交易处理能力低成为了比特币的瓶颈。交易费用过高也是比特币用户从中转向其他加密货币的主要原因之一。隔离见证技术的提出和应用,提高了比特币的交易处理速度、降低了交易费用,为比特币在未来的发展创造了良好的条件。
本文由掘金网(https://www.20on.com)原创,如有转载请保留出处。
原创文章,作者:掘金K,如若转载,请注明出处:https://www.20on.com/306443.html